Jonathan Zirkle
4ca7d1a297
Mod: Convert from dynamic to static casts ( #20452 )
2025-03-31 15:17:51 +02:00
Roy-043
b0e4985190
Draft: fix alignment of dim arrows
...
Forum post (issue 3):
https://forum.freecad.org/viewtopic.php?t=95898#p819131
The `invert` value of dim arrows should always be `False` for the 1st and `True` for the 2nd. It should not depend on their X coords.
2025-03-30 21:20:26 +02:00
Tomas Polak
dac7408ee2
BIM adjust BIM_Classification tooltip
2025-03-30 20:54:50 +02:00
jonzirk76
9ac7e6d17c
TechDraw: remove double type checking
...
Fixes #20131
2025-03-30 10:42:08 -05:00
Roy-043
cf3ff11555
Draft: fix Dim Auto Flip Tex angle checks
...
When checking angles Dim Auto Flip Text did not consider that angles can be almost -180 degrees and should then be treated the same as 180 degree angles.
2025-03-30 14:01:10 +02:00
marcuspollio
53feedf8ec
Merge remote-tracking branch 'upstream/main' into bim-cleanup-imports
2025-03-30 12:44:55 +02:00
Paul Lee
1b75895133
[Draft-Faces] Bind: Improve fuse and warning - Further Fix
...
Github Discussion:
- Fix problem Roy-043 pointed out https://github.com/FreeCAD/FreeCAD/pull/20395#pullrequestreview-2726624360
FC Forum:
- https://forum.freecad.org/viewtopic.php?p=819121#p819121
2025-03-30 10:29:36 +08:00
Chris Hennes
95fbd95950
Merge pull request #20496 from hyarion/refactor/cppify-constants
2025-03-29 18:43:40 -05:00
Andrea
2082577024
[Mod] assembly clean
...
clean code
2025-03-29 14:31:40 -05:00
Chris Hennes
19324fa3fe
Fem: Remove unused variables
2025-03-29 14:31:22 -05:00
Chris Hennes
a077100c24
Merge pull request #20286 from marioalexis84/fem-calculator_filter
...
Fem: Add calculator filter
2025-03-29 14:30:48 -05:00
ashimabu
c2d46915d3
Sketcher: Explicitly check fullyConstrainedChanged on solve ( #20236 )
2025-03-29 14:25:58 -05:00
Benjamin Nauck
b1fa55eb78
Web: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:39 +01:00
Benjamin Nauck
cf94011294
Techdraw: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:39 +01:00
Benjamin Nauck
41756a3726
Surface: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:39 +01:00
Benjamin Nauck
cd5c4b8acd
Spreadsheet: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:39 +01:00
Benjamin Nauck
3279a1dd8f
Sketcher: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:39 +01:00
Benjamin Nauck
883d02756d
Robots: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
61684e86c1
ReverseEngineering: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
306846abaa
Point: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
c2e885d774
PartDesign: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
075a1362ed
Part: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
1301b58296
MeshPart: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
99bb999deb
Mesh: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
f72ffc438b
Measure: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
9b6494d689
Material: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
fa702d6ef5
Inspection: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
c1c14a6817
Import: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
e2da3bce46
FEM: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
3fc0831116
Drawing: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
9e3c0d111e
CAM: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
Benjamin Nauck
d551ad8be5
Assembly: Use std::numeric_limits and std::numbers instead of defines
2025-03-29 13:32:38 +01:00
mosfet80
d5004148b0
Remove old GCC<=8 ( #20508 )
...
GCC version is always greater than 8
2025-03-29 12:21:36 +01:00
Andrea
9cfc345448
Remove old Coin code <=3
...
ubuntu 22.04 use libcoin v 4. https://launchpad.net/ubuntu/jammy/+package/libcoin-dev
2025-03-29 12:16:09 +01:00
PhaseLoop
8b6ed4a4af
fix issues
2025-03-28 19:46:28 +01:00
marioalexis
47e93539f2
Fem: Fix return value in FemPostPipelinePy::read
2025-03-28 16:39:34 +01:00
Roy-043
ad673da42a
Draft: fix status bar widgets display timing issue
...
Fixes #17044 .
2025-03-28 06:09:54 +01:00
marioalexis
f2b047e2c4
Fem: Update test
2025-03-27 21:13:21 +01:00
marioalexis
b10c02407f
Fem: Add electric charge density object
2025-03-27 21:13:21 +01:00
marioalexis
f65db92156
Fem: Rename property SurfaceChargeDensity to ElectricFluxDensity
2025-03-27 21:13:21 +01:00
marioalexis
0cc1959832
Fem: Add calculator filter
2025-03-27 15:46:57 -03:00
marioalexis
186f83add7
Fem: Remove function based on Elmer results
2025-03-27 15:46:57 -03:00
Roy-043
51f4917c24
Draft: add font name dropdown to preferences ( #20400 )
...
Fixes #20330 .
2025-03-27 13:11:47 +01:00
Roy-043
22b1f9b297
Merge pull request #20483 from Roy-043/Draft-remove-obsolete-param-functions
...
Draft: remove obsolete param functions
2025-03-27 11:51:16 +01:00
Lawrence Woestman
22f73df97c
CAM: Enabled coolant in the refactored_grbl post, with test
2025-03-27 07:31:13 +01:00
PaddleStroke
fc9c5a7521
TechDraw: Section task: Fix spinbox ( #20413 )
...
Co-authored-by: Kacper Donat <kadet1090@gmail.com >
2025-03-26 21:41:17 +01:00
Roy-043
714e874c49
Draft: remove obsolete param functions
...
See #20198
These functions are no longer used in the Draft WB or in the BIM WB.
There is a small risk that 3rd party code relies on them and breaks, but that can be addressed when such is reported as a problem.
2025-03-26 15:52:40 +01:00
Roy-043
b3c4cec346
BIM: Remove calls to obsolete Draft.getParam
...
See #20198 .
2025-03-26 13:09:17 +01:00
tritao
b45a3025e6
Material: Remove XML binding files.
2025-03-26 13:01:41 +01:00
Joao Matos
4ec136b252
Material: Convert XML bindings to Python.
2025-03-26 12:18:02 +01:00